No-Bake Homemade Crunch Bars

Imagine this: a healthier version of the classic Crunch Bar, but without all the guilt! My No-Bake Homemade Crunch Bars are not only delicious but also incredibly easy to make. They feature almond butter and crispy brown rice cereal, which adds a satisfying crunch. Plus, the fiber content helps slow down the sugar release from the maple syrup, making it a smarter treat option for your little monsters. These bars are perfect for busy nights when you want a quick snack that everyone can enjoy.

Homemade Peanut Butter Cups

Who doesn’t love a classic peanut butter cup? This version allows you to control the ingredients, so you can make them a bit healthier while still keeping that rich, chocolatey flavour. Kids can help with this recipe, too! They’ll love mixing the ingredients and watching the magic happen as the cups take shape. Plus, these make a great snack to have on hand for Halloween parties. You can make these with peanut butter or opt for sunflower seed butter as a nut-free alternative.

Clementine Pumpkins

Looking for a fun and healthy snack? Look no further than Clementine Pumpkins! These little cuties are not only visually appealing but also incredibly simple to make. Just peel some clementines and add a small piece of celery on top to create the pumpkin stem. They’re perfect for kids to grab as a healthy treat during Halloween festivities. Plus, they add a pop of colour to your snack table, making them a festive addition to any Halloween gathering.

I don’t have a recipe for this; just peel a clementine and add a small slice of celery to the top.
